Key Features of the Dji Mavic 3 Enterprise 2026
- High-Resolution Camera: Equipped with a 4/3 CMOS sensor, it captures detailed images and videos essential for precise inspections.
- Extended Flight Time: Offers up to 45 minutes of flight, enabling comprehensive coverage of large areas in a single sortie.
- Advanced Obstacle Avoidance: Incorporates multiple sensors to navigate complex environments safely.
- Real-Time Data Transmission: Utilizes OcuSync 3.0 technology for stable, high-speed video feeds to ground stations.
- Durable Design: Built to withstand various weather conditions, ensuring reliability during inspections.
Transforming Infrastructure Monitoring
The drone’s capabilities allow for rapid deployment and data collection over vast and hard-to-reach areas. This reduces the need for manual inspections, which can be time-consuming and risky.
With high-resolution imagery and real-time data, engineers can identify structural issues early, plan maintenance more effectively, and prevent potential failures. This proactive approach enhances safety and reduces costs associated with infrastructure downtime.
Applications in Various Sectors
- Transportation: Monitoring bridges, tunnels, and railways for cracks, corrosion, and other damages.
- Energy: Inspecting power lines, wind turbines, and solar farms for faults and wear.
- Urban Planning: Assisting in city development projects through detailed aerial surveys.
- Disaster Response: Providing rapid assessment after natural calamities to guide relief efforts.
Advantages Over Traditional Methods
The use of the Dji Mavic 3 Enterprise 2026 significantly enhances safety by removing personnel from hazardous environments. Its efficiency accelerates inspection cycles, enabling more frequent assessments without disrupting infrastructure operations.
Furthermore, the high-quality data collected can be integrated with AI and machine learning tools for advanced analysis, predictive maintenance, and decision-making support.
